Welcome to 24 St. Paul Street, an exceptional opportunity to establish your business in the heart of Downtown St. Catharines.This fully equipped restaurant space is ready for its next operator, offering a turnkey opportunity in one of Niagara's most vibrant and rapidly evolving entertainment districts. Surrounded by restaurants, boutique retailers, offices, residential developments, and year round foot traffic, this location places your business at the centre of it all.Designed to accommodate 50+ guests, the thoughtfully laid out dining area creates an inviting atmosphere for patrons while offering flexibility for a variety of restaurant concepts. The fully equipped kitchen and existing restaurant infrastructure allow an incoming tenant to focus on launching and growing their business with ease.Positioned directly beside a city parking lot and just steps from the Meridian Centre, FirstOntario Performing Arts Centre, the Farmers Market, the downtown core, and countless local amenities, this location benefits from a constant flow of visitors, residents, students, and event goers throughout the year.Whether you're an established restaurateur looking to expand or an entrepreneur ready to bring a new concept to life, 24 St. Paul Street offers a rare opportunity to secure a highly visible, sought after downtown address.Bring your vision and become part of the energy, growth, and future of Downtown St. Catharines.
Sold data
Homes in St. Catharines (Downtown) took a median of 25 days to sell over the last 90 days, with the quickest quarter selling within 13 days and the slowest quarter taking more than 44, across 404 recorded sales.
That clock counts only the listing each home finally sold on. Measured from the first time these properties came to market, including any earlier listings that were withdrawn and re-entered, the median is 40 days.
The median sale price was $569,900.
Homes sold for about 2.8% below asking on average, so there was room to negotiate.
About 11% of sales closed above the list price.
Around 25% of sellers reduced their price before finding a buyer.
Based on 404 recorded sales in the last 90 days. Aggregate statistics only; individual sale prices are not shown.
